This project involves the widening and reconstruction of Florida’s Turnpike (SR 91) from Osceola Parkway to the Beachline Expressway. The specific limits for this project are the northbound and southbound lanes from M.P. 247.770 to M.P. 255.499. Within this proposed 8-lane section of SR 91, the northbound and southbound directions each will consist of two 12-foot express lanes separated from two 12-foot general purpose toll lanes by a 4-foot buffer with express lane markers. Other improvements associated with this project include constructing three ramps at the SR 91/SR 417 interchange. These ramps include Ramp A2 (northbound SR 91 to southbound SR 417), which includes the construction of a 1,882-foot long Category II/third level steel box girder bridge structure, Ramp C2 (southbound SR 91 to northbound SR 417), which includes the construction of a 1,715-foot long Category II/third level steel box girder bridge structure, and Ramp D1 (southbound SR 91 to southbound SR 417). Improvements associated with this project also include the reconstruction and widening of the Osceola Parkway and Orlando South Interchange exit/entry ramps, including the replacement of the existing ramp bridge at the Orlando South Interchange. Other proposed bridge improvements include replacing the SR 91 bridges over the Central Florida Rail Corridor and over Central Florida Parkway/CSX Railroad Spur and the replacement of the existing Orange County roadway overpasses at CR 527 (Orange Ave) and Taft-Vineland Road. Other improvements include signing and pavement marking related to the implementation of express lanes, drainage and stormwater management improvements, highway lighting within the interchange limits, upgraded ITS infrastructure, and the addition of three tolling facilities.
